服务器如何干活
-
服务器是一种专门用来提供服务的计算机。它的主要工作是根据客户端的请求,提供各种服务,如存储数据、处理计算任务、提供网页等。
服务器的工作过程可以简单地描述为以下几个步骤:
-
接收请求:当客户端发送请求到服务器时,服务器会首先接收到这个请求。请求可以是通过网络传输的数据包,如HTTP请求、数据库查询请求等。
-
解析请求:服务器根据所接收到的请求类型进行解析。它会检查请求的内容、目标地址、请求方法等信息,从中提取出关键数据。
-
处理请求:一旦请求被解析,服务器开始根据其内容和类型来处理请求。这个过程可能涉及到各种操作,如数据库操作、运算、文件读写等。
-
返回响应:当服务器处理完请求后,会生成响应数据,并将其返回给客户端。响应数据可以是HTML页面、JSON数据、文件内容等。服务器将会把数据包装成相应的格式,通过网络等方式发送给客户端。
-
完成任务:一旦响应数据被发送给客户端,服务器完成了自己的工作任务。它会继续等待下一个请求的到来,或者进行其他的操作。
总体来说,服务器干活的过程可以简化为接收请求、解析请求、处理请求、返回响应和完成任务几个步骤。服务器根据不同的服务类型和配置可以同时处理多个请求,以提高服务的效率和性能。同时,服务器的工作还受到硬件资源、网络状况等因素的影响,所以对服务器的优化和性能调优也是非常重要的。
1年前 -
-
服务器是一种用于存储、处理和提供数据的高性能计算机,它通过网络与其他设备进行连接,为用户提供各种服务。服务器的工作原理可以分为以下五个步骤:
-
接收请求:服务器通过网络接收来自客户端的请求。这些请求可能是网页浏览、数据传输、文件下载等。
-
处理请求:服务器接收到请求后,根据请求的类型和参数,进行相应的处理。处理请求的过程包括解析请求头部信息、验证身份、获取请求的资源等。
-
访问数据库:当服务器需要从数据库中获取数据时,它会与数据库进行通信,并执行相应的查询操作。这涉及到读取、写入和更新数据库中的数据。
-
处理数据:一旦服务器获取到所需的数据,它会对数据进行处理、计算或转换。这可以包括对数据进行排序、过滤、分组、计算统计数据等操作。
-
返回响应:最后,服务器会将处理结果封装成响应并发送回客户端。服务器会将响应的内容、状态码和其他相关信息封装在响应头部中,确保客户端能够正确解析和处理响应。
服务器的性能和效率取决于其硬件配置、软件优化和网络带宽等因素。较高配置的服务器能够处理更多的请求,而优化的软件和网络可以加速服务器的响应速度。此外,服务器也需要经常进行维护和管理,以确保其正常运行和安全性。
1年前 -
-
服务器是一种专门用于存储、处理和传递数据的计算机。它通过一系列的方法和操作流程来完成工作。以下是服务器干活的几个关键方面:
-
硬件设置:
服务器通常是由高性能的硬件组成,包括中央处理器(CPU)、随机存取存储器(RAM)、硬盘驱动器、网络接口卡(NIC)等。在干活之前,管理员需要确保服务器硬件设置正确,保证服务器的正常运行和高效性能。 -
操作系统安装:
首先,管理员需要在服务器上安装操作系统。常用的服务器操作系统有Windows Server和Linux。操作系统具有控制和管理服务器资源的功能,保证服务器的稳定性和安全性。 -
服务设置:
服务器上可以运行各种服务,如网站服务、文件共享服务、数据库服务等。通过配置设置,管理员可以决定服务器提供哪些服务,并进行相应的调整和管理。 -
网络连接:
服务器通常与其他设备和用户通过网络连接。管理员需要设置网络连接参数,包括IP地址、子网掩码、网关等。通过网络连接,服务器能够与其他设备进行通信,接收和发送数据。 -
数据存储和备份:
服务器通常需要存储大量的数据。管理员需要设置合适的存储方案,包括硬盘分区、文件系统等。此外,为了确保数据安全和可靠性,服务器需要定期进行数据备份。 -
系统监控和维护:
为了保证服务器的稳定运行,管理员需要进行系统监控和维护。监控可以实时监控服务器的性能指标,例如CPU利用率、内存使用率等。维护包括定期更新操作系统和应用程序、修复漏洞和错误等。 -
安全措施:
保护服务器的安全是关键的。管理员需采取一系列的安全措施,包括设置密码、权限管理、防火墙设置、入侵检测系统等。这些措施可以防止非法入侵和数据泄露。
以上是服务器干活的一些关键方面。根据服务器的用途和需求,具体的方法和操作流程可能有所不同。管理员需要根据实际情况来进行设置和管理,以确保服务器的正常运行和高效工作。
1年前 -